Output 51a002150f69acafe3ef7214a9e8f831de160fcbbf561eef73440d087f4ff56c:0

value
6548260
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e526d5f2b6e09b76eb01017fbe882ffae2162ab OP_EQUALVERIFY OP_CHECKSIG
address
1898T7E9AoNyc33FN2VRSYMFpXary4TQwq
transaction
51a002150f69acafe3ef7214a9e8f831de160fcbbf561eef73440d087f4ff56c
spent
true